smokyadj.

1.full of smoke

a smoky atmosphere

a smoky pub/ target=_blank class=infotextkey>

2.producing a lot of smoke

a smoky fire

3.tasting or smelling like smoke

a smoky flavour

4.having the colour or appearance of smoke

smoky blue glass
